About the area
Palm Coast, Florida, is a serene and picturesque destination that offers a perfect blend of natural beauty, relaxation, and outdoor activities. Nestled on the northeast coast of Florida, this hidden gem is known for its lush maritime hammocks, tranquil waterways, and pristine beaches, making it an ideal retreat for nature lovers and those seeking a peaceful getaway.
The city's proximity to the Atlantic Ocean and the Intracoastal Waterway means water-based activities are abundant. Visitors can enjoy kayaking, paddleboarding, and fishing in the calm waters, or take a scenic boat tour to explore the local marine life and beautiful landscapes. For beachgoers, the unspoiled Flagler Beach presents miles of cinnamon-colored sand and is a perfect spot for sunbathing, swimming, and beachcombing.
Palm Coast is also a haven for golf enthusiasts, with several world-class golf courses that offer challenging play amidst stunning natural backdrops. The lush fairways and manicured greens are complemented by the area's abundant wildlife, providing a unique golfing experience.
For those interested in hiking and biking, the city boasts an extensive network of trails. The Lehigh Trail, for instance, is a popular choice for its picturesque path along a former railroad corridor. The Graham Swamp Preserve Trail offers a more challenging terrain for mountain bikers and hikers, with its 16 miles of wooded trails.
Nature preserves, such as Washington Oaks Gardens State Park, showcase the diversity of Florida's ecosystems. Here, visitors can wander through formal gardens, explore tidal marshes, and marvel at the ancient live oaks draped with Spanish moss. The park's unique shoreline of coquina rock formations creates a dramatic landscape that photographers and nature enthusiasts will adore.
For a touch of history and culture, the nearby Florida Agricultural Museum provides a glimpse into the state's rural past with its living history exhibits and interactive tours. Additionally, Palm Coast is within easy driving distance of historic St. Augustine, the nation's oldest city, where visitors can immerse themselves in rich colonial heritage.
